An Alphabet full of Illustrators...H is For...Friso Henstra (1928 -2013) a Dutch Illustrator and Author..."The Practical Princess" his first international breakthrough.

An Alphabet full of Illustrators...L is For...Gordon Laite (1925 -1978) an American Illustrator, whose mother, Blanche Fisher Wright Laite, was also a celebrated Illustrator. Fairy Tales were his forte.

A Random Alphabet full of Illustrators - F is for Charles Folkard (1878– 1963) a prolific English illustrator who started out as a Conjurer before moving into Illustration where he conjured up some Magical work! #IllustrationOfTheDay
